Output 69dda7e99da9781f6e955cde9874480f1e42382dc10f48a002ca53ce45e80136:1

value
694031
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 474059acdbcdb99aa78815c8256d62704e821afb OP_EQUALVERIFY OP_CHECKSIG
address
17Vk4ktkHes3KMTa6cXFiaRXChZHreDCKC
transaction
69dda7e99da9781f6e955cde9874480f1e42382dc10f48a002ca53ce45e80136
spent
true